Quick Summary
The U.S. Coast Guard, under the Department of Homeland Security, is seeking a vendor to provide a 180' Articulating Boom Lift Rental for the USCGC CALHOUN in North Charleston, SC. This is a Total Small Business Set-Aside opportunity, issued as a Combined Synopsis/Solicitation. The rental is required from February 2, 2026, to February 20, 2026. Responses are due by January 28, 2026.
Scope of Work
The requirement is for the rental of one (1) 180' Articulating boom lift to support preservation and maintenance efforts for the USCGC CALHOUN. The vendor will be responsible for both delivery to and pick up from Carver Maritime, 1400 Pierside Street, N. Charleston, SC 29405. A key requirement is that the vendor must refill the lift's fuel tank upon completion of the rental period.
